Your ATV Accident Lawyer Case From Start to Finish
- Your First Consultation at No Charge — Every case we handle opens with a complimentary case review where our legal team hears the details of your accident and provides candid feedback of your legal rights. That initial meeting is completely free and places no pressure on you.
- Securing and Analyzing the Accident Evidence — Acting quickly is critical in ATV accident cases because proof from the scene degrades rapidly. Our team will work to document the crash site, preserve vehicle components, obtain your treatment documentation, and collect any available video.
- Building a Complete Liability Picture — Our attorneys examines every angle to identify who can be held accountable — and this can mean other riders, the equipment company if a defect contributed, trail operators if hazardous conditions existed, or ride organizers if safety measures were inadequate.
- Valuing Your Complete Claim — At this stage means adding up your financial losses — treatment costs, ongoing rehabilitation expenses, missed wages — plus personal harms including emotional trauma, reduced quality of life, and other recoverable losses.
- Formally Pursuing Your Case — After building a strong file, our attorneys sends a demand package to every appropriate party. This demand letter summarizes the liability and presents a specific compensation figure.
- Pushing Back Until the Number Is Right — Insurers typically lowball initial offers. Your attorney negotiates aggressively and maintains firm positioning until the offer reflects your actual damages. This back-and-forth can take weeks or months depending on how cooperative the insurer is.
- Going to Court If Necessary — If negotiations don't produce a fair result, our attorneys builds your trial strategy and argues your case in front of a judge. Our attorneys are seasoned trial advocates and do not flinch when defendants try to pressure a low outcome.

What if I was partially at fault for my ATV accident?Partial fault does not automatically disqualify you from pursuing damages. Under Nevada law, you can still recover provided your fault percentage does not exceed half. Your recovered amount gets calculated proportionally by how much you contributed. What kinds of compensation can an ATV accident lawyer recover for me?Depending on your specific situation, available compensation can cover: all medical bills including future care, lost wages and reduced earning capacity, bodily pain and discomfort, mental anguish, property damage, and in cases of extreme negligence — punitive awards designed to punish the wrongdoer.
How soon should I contact an ATV accident lawyer after my crash?Acting quickly is critical in these types of personal injury matters. The legal deadline in this state generally gives you two years from the injury date to initiate a claim. Even before that deadline, critical proof fades with every delay.
